1. Kohinoor Suite: The Oberoi Amarvilas, Agra

The world crosses seven seas for a glimpse of the Taj Mahal. Now imagine sleeping and waking up to the view of the Taj Mahal. This 6-star property makes this dream a reality. All the rooms here have a view of the Taj Mahal. And while this is the most expensive property in Agra, it defines opulence and grace. Besides, the private terraces and bathrooms also offer spectacular sights. Amarvilas gardens create a unique view from balconies adding to the Taj Mahal’s glory.

2. Thar Haveli: Suryagarh, Jaisalmer

This 62-room palace hotel is proof that royal and modern is the perfect combination. Medieval architecture is complimented by state-of-the-art interiors and amenities. The vast landscapes of the Thar Desert make your stay a unique experience. The palace is miles away from the main city’s noise and hustle. Once you’re in, all that exists is you and the royal staff. The palatial hotel offers Halwai breakfast, dinner on dunes, and specially handcrafted experiential activities for guests.

3. Kanchenjunga Suite: Glenburn Tea Estate, Darjeeling

If you want to experience the splendour of Darjeeling in its best form, then the Glenburn Tea Estate and Boutique Hotel atop the mountains will come to your rescue. The gorgeous colonial architectured bungalows overlooking the sweeping lawn and the mighty hills seem to float above the clouds, literally! The Kanchenjunga Suite features pastel blue and whites and from its balcony, the third largest mountain of the world, the Kanchenjunga is visible.

4. Premium Villa: Vivanta By Taj, Madikeri

Perched on a hillock in the heart of the forest, Vivanta by Taj, Madikeri, stands majestically above the sea of green. It is spread across a 180-acre living rainforest and nestled within a vibrant hill range. At an altitude of 4000 ft, a spectacular view and a brilliant showcase of the quintessential Coorg landscape await you. Rated highly for its swimming pools, the hotel has two options: a climate-controlled indoor swimming pool offering an infinity view of the valley accompanied by a hot tub. 5. Luxury Suite: Fort Tiracol Heritage Hotel, Goa

If you have ever fancied staying on a cliff, you will be scrambling to book your stay at Fort Tiracol Heritage Hotel in Goa. The heritage property sits on the literal side of a cliff overlooking the Arabian Sea. The former Portuguese fortress easily has the best location in Goa at the mouth of the Tiracol River. Fond of poster beds? You will find it here. Book a stay in the luxury suite where the views from the window are unmatched.

 

6. Cocoon: Amanzi, Pavana Lake

Always wanted a view overlooking mountains, lakes, and serene nature? Well, Amanzi offers something more than you can even imagine! Amanzi is not just another lavish place, it is nurtured with the best view in the state. The Cocoon is set amidst the lush greenery, that has a view of Sahyadri ranges and overlooks pristine waters of Pavana Dam.
